Select Location
Results are shown for Duttnagar, Baghpat . Check results near you.
Duttnagar, Baghpat
Departmental Store
Dolcha, Baghpat
Pilana, Baghpat
Chamrawal, Baghpat
Lalyana, Baghpat
Sort by